Trigger In

The TRIGGER IN (TRG. IN connector on the front panel) allows to control the signal generation when a
channel is in Burst Run Mode or in Sweep Run Mode. Refer to the chapters about the Device Settings to
know how to define the trigger parameters or the Run Mode. In Continuous and Modulation Run Modes
the Trigger In doesn't have any effects.

Reference Clock Input

When the "Clock Source" is set on "External" in the "Device Settings" page, the internal clock
synthesizer uses the signal from "Reference Clock Input" SMA connector to generate the DAC sampling
clock signal.

External Modulation Input

The T3AWG-3K can accept the modulating signal from an external source, through the External
Modulation Input SMA connectors located on the Rear Panel.
